Springboks vs All Blacks Cape Town: Rugby’s Greatest Rivalry Comes to DHL Stadium
Cape Town is getting ready for one of the biggest rugby fixtures of 2026. On Saturday, 29 August, the Springboks will face the New Zealand All Blacks at DHL Stadium.
The match forms part of Rugby’s Greatest Rivalry, a special four-Test series between two of rugby’s most celebrated nations. The 2026 tour marks the return of the All Blacks to South Africa for a full tour after three decades.
A Rivalry That Needs No Introduction
Few matches in world rugby carry the history and intensity of Springboks vs All Blacks.
South Africa and New Zealand have faced each other more than 100 times since their first meeting in 1921. Over the years, their contests have produced some of rugby’s most memorable moments.
This time, however, the rivalry comes to Cape Town.
The All Blacks will arrive at DHL Stadium for the second Test of the South African leg of their 2026 tour. The first Test takes place at Ellis Park in Johannesburg on 22 August. The teams then travel to Cape Town for what promises to be another major occasion.
Rugby’s Greatest Rivalry in Cape Town
DHL Stadium will provide the backdrop for this highly anticipated encounter.
The Cape Town Test takes place on Saturday, 29 August 2026, with the official All Blacks fixture listing currently showing a 17:10 kick-off.
The occasion will also form part of a much bigger rugby celebration. The All Blacks’ 2026 South African tour includes matches against the Stormers, Sharks, Bulls and Lions, alongside their four-Test series against the Springboks.
As a result, Cape Town will be at the centre of international rugby attention when the two sides meet.
